TBI Pub Night
On May 8 members of The Biotechnology Initiative and friends got together to finish off BioFinance in fine style gathering at the Mill Street Brewpub in Toronto for TBI pub night.
Attendees included both TBI members and non-members, people in town for BioFinance, as well as visitors from several key American biotechnology organizations and trade groups enjoying the tours of the brewery.
One bonus of the evening was a brief networking exercise put on by the man behind the Knocking Down Silos series, Dave Howlett who’s entertaining and educational presentations on sales (No Selling Please), networking (Knocking Down Silos) and speaking (Selling the Story) have left thousands of audience members fired up and motivated.
In all, the event attracted more than 100 people for the food, brewery tours and the common goal of mixing business with pleasure. Both organizers Frank Golden of Microbix Biosystems and Liam Brown of Marsh Canada, were equally pleased by the turnout and the positive feedback generated by the event.
“It’s a good location, the venue is a microbrewery so in a way just being here is getting back to our industry roots, and generally a lot of fun, ” said Golden.
